Arista 100G Transceivers and Cables: Q&A

The electrical connector interface is 4 x 25G NRZ – the same as all existing ''legacy'' 100G QSFP modules. The optical output is a single wavelength (or “lambda”) 100Gbit/s PAM-4 optical signal.

100G SR4 Multi-Mode Optical Module

QSFP28 transceiver that supports 100G connections up to 100 m using multi-mode fiber with an MPO-12 Type B UPC connector.
